Pakistan Introduces Official Process for Age Modification on Passports

Lahore: Pakistani citizens seeking to update their date of birth on their passports can now follow an official procedure established by the government. The process requires applicants to first modify their Computerized National Identity Card (CNIC) or National Identity Card for Overseas Pakistanis (NICOP) before requesting changes to their passports.
Step-by-Step Process for Age Modification
To ensure accuracy, applicants must update their CNIC or NICOP details with the National Database and Registration Authority (NADRA). Once these documents reflect the correct birthdate, individuals can visit their nearest passport office to submit a modification request.
Authorities may conduct a verification process to confirm the authenticity of the changes. In some cases, applicants may be required to provide supporting documents such as a birth certificate or academic records, like a matriculation certificate.
Updated Fee Structure for Passport Issuance
After the CNIC/NICOP correction, applicants must apply for a new passport. The fee structure, based on validity and number of pages, is as follows:
For a five-year passport:
- Normal (36 pages): Rs. 4,500
- Urgent (36 pages): Rs. 7,500
- Normal (72 pages): Rs. 8,200
- Urgent (72 pages): Rs. 13,500
- Normal (100 pages): Rs. 9,000
- Urgent (100 pages): Rs. 18,000
